Mary Bridge Children's Hospital: Expert Pediatric Care in Seattle

Mary Bridge Children's Hospital delivers specialized pediatric care in the Pacific Northwest, combining advanced clinical services with family centered support. As a leading freestanding children's hospital, it focuses on high quality, safety, and experience designed specifically for pediatric patients and their caregivers.

The hospital coordinates closely with referring providers, regional clinics, and specialist teams to ensure continuity from initial evaluation through long term follow up. Families rely on its comprehensive programs, transparent communication, and commitment to evidence based practice for complex conditions.

Clinical Services and Specialties

Mary Bridge Children's Hospital organizes its clinical programs around high volume, subspecialty expertise. These programs are designed to address complex pediatric conditions with coordinated teams that include physicians, advanced practitioners, nurses, therapists, and psychosocial support.

Oncology and Blood Disorders

The cancer and blood disorders program offers diagnosis, treatment, and survivorship planning using current protocols and supportive care. Families have access to clinical trials, infusion services, and long term follow up resources tailored to pediatric needs.

Critical Care and Surgery

Surgical services range from common procedures to complex operations, backed by pediatric intensive care capabilities. Anesthesiology, pain management, and recovery services are aligned to optimize outcomes for children and adolescents.

Emergency and Trauma Care

As a designated pediatric trauma center, the emergency department is equipped to manage time sensitive injuries and illnesses. Rapid response teams and age specific equipment ensure timely stabilization and safe transfers when necessary.

Family Support and Patient Experience

Family centered care is embedded in daily operations at Mary Bridge Children's Hospital, recognizing that parents and caregivers are essential partners in treatment. Support services include education, lodging assistance, nutrition guidance, and emotional resources to reduce stress during hospitalization.

Child life specialists use play and preparation to help young patients understand procedures and cope with anxiety. Design features such as family rooms, private patient spaces, and child friendly environments contribute to a more comfortable experience for both children and their families.

Safety, Quality, and Outcomes

The hospital tracks performance through standardized metrics, including safety indicators, patient satisfaction, and readmission rates. Regular audits, staff training, and protocol updates support continuous improvement and adherence to national benchmarks.

Collaboration with external review bodies and participation in quality registries enable transparent reporting and informed decision making. Families and referring providers receive clear summaries of care plans, progress, and next steps to foster confidence in the treatment journey.

Community Impact and Future Directions

Mary Bridge Children's Hospital extends its reach beyond acute care through community partnerships, outreach clinics, and educational programs. These initiatives aim to improve early detection, preventive services, and health equity across the populations it serves.

What types of specialty care does Mary Bridge Children's Hospital provide?

The hospital offers pediatric specialty care in areas such as oncology, surgery, critical care, emergency medicine, orthopedics, neurology, cardiology, and rehabilitation, delivered by multidisciplinary teams.

How does the hospital support families during a child's treatment?

Family support includes flexible visiting policies, education sessions, lodging referrals, nutrition services, child life programs, and emotional counseling to help caregivers manage the stress of medical care.

Is Mary Bridge Children's Hospital verified as a pediatric trauma center?

Yes, it holds a Level II Pediatric Trauma Center designation, which means it is equipped to provide rapid, specialized care for injured children in the region.

Can families access clinical trials and advanced therapies at this hospital?

Participation in clinical trials and access to advanced therapies are available, often through partnerships with research networks, giving eligible pediatric patients options for innovative treatments.
